What is xrestop

A utility to monitor application usage of X resources in the X Server, and display them in a manner similar to ’top’. This is a very useful utility for tracking down application X resource usage leaks.

We can use yum or dnf to install xrestop on AlmaLinux 8. In this tutorial we discuss both methods but you only need to choose one of method to install xrestop.

Install xrestop on AlmaLinux 8 Using dnf

Update yum database with dnf using the following command.

sudo dnf makecache --refresh

After updating yum database, We can install xrestop using dnf by running the following command:

sudo dnf -y install xrestop

How To Uninstall xrestop on AlmaLinux 8

To uninstall only the xrestop package we can use the following command:

sudo dnf remove xrestop
